Police looking for potential sex offender after TTC incident

By News Staff

Toronto police are asking for the public’s help to find a potential sex offender after an incident on the TTC.

Police report that on March 29, a woman was on a Line 2 (Bloor-Danforth line) subway heading westbound from Bloor Station when a man sat down beside her.

It is reported the man put his hand on the woman’s lap twice during the ride and then got off at Kipling Station.

Police describe the man as approximately 25 to 35 years old and five-foot-10-inches tall with brown hair in a ponytail. He was wearing beige pants, a black jacket, brown boots, a beige baseball cap and was carrying a black computer bag.

Anyone with information can contact police at 416-808-2200 or Crime Stoppers at 416-222-TIPS (8477) to remain anonymous.
